Abstract

This entry consists of several capsular polysaccharide proteins. Capsular polysaccharide (CPS) is a major virulence factor in Streptococcus pneumoniae. This family is often transcribed with putative glycosyl transferases to give rise to bifunctional proteins [ 1 ]. O-glycosyltransferase PaGT from the yeast Phomopsis amygdali is important for the biosynthesis of the mycotoxins known as fusicoccins, diterpene glucosides which are potent activators of plasma membrane H+-ATPases in plants leading to constriction canker [ 2 ]. Glycosyltransferase afumC from Aspergillus fumigatus is part of the gene cluster that mediates the biosynthesis fumihopaside A, a hopane-type glucoside that enhances the thermotolerance and UV resistance [ 3 ]. Also included in this entry is the probable glycosyltransferase FCK3, which is part of the gene cluster that mediates the biosynthesis of cytokinins such as fusatin, fusatinic acids or 8-oxofusatin, known for their growth promoting and anti-senescence activities toward host plants [ 4 ].
